OpenAI reportedly wants all AI companies to give the US government a stake in their businesses

Sam Altman has proposed that the US government take a five percent stake in OpenAI and other major AI companies including Google, Anthropic, xAI, and Meta, according to the Financial Times. The proposal aims to clear political hurdles Altman is navigating in talks with the administration. AI companies have recently faced government restrictions on model releases—Anthropic was ordered to block access to its Mythos and Fable cybersecurity models, and OpenAI limited GPT-5.6 to government-approved partners. In June, Trump signed an executive order requiring AI companies to submit their most powerful models for voluntary government review 30 days before public release.
